NNPC Limited has announced a major achievement in the Ajaokuta-Kaduna-Kano (AKK) Gas Pipeline project, confirming the successful crossing of the River Niger, which brings the long-awaited project closer to its target completion in the fourth quarter of 2025. Speaking during the 24th NOG Energy Week in Abuja, Group Chief Executive Officer, Engr. Bashir Bayo Ojulari, attributed the progress to innovative contract reengineering and robust industry collaboration.
Ojulari also revealed that, for the first time in years, Nigeria achieved 100% availability across its major crude oil pipelines throughout June 2025, made possible by coordinated security interventions championed by NNPC Ltd.
This success, he said, has significantly boosted crude oil production and restored investor confidence in the sector.
Highlighting the company’s consistent efforts in meeting cash-call obligations to joint venture partners, Ojulari noted that the Petroleum Industry Act (PIA 2021) has positioned NNPC Ltd. to lead the industry in financing critical energy projects.
